What companies run services between Delft, Netherlands and Ruda, Poland?

You can take a train from Delft to Zaborze Skargi via Den Haag Centraal, Deventer, S+U Berlin Hauptbahnhof, Rzepin, Zabrze, and Zabrze Plac Wolności in around 15h 35m. Alternatively, FlixBus operates a bus from The Hague to Gliwice, Centrum Przesiadkowe once daily. Tickets cost zł 410–600 and the journey takes 19h 37m.
